Abstract

The utility model discloses integrated form polycarboxylic acids synthesis device, including offering the container of feed inlet and outlet, and reactor, agitating device, additive dropping system, raw materials system, LOAD CELLS and electricity cabinet;Additive dropping system is connected with reactor top, for being added to reactor by additive in the way of dropping;Raw materials system is connected with reactor side, is used for adding raw materials into and mixes with additive to reactor;Agitating device is arranged on reactor, for being stirred by the material of mixing, makes raw material react to each other with additive;LOAD CELLS is arranged on bottom reactor, for weighing the material in reactor in real time;Reactor is connected with discharging opening by pipeline, for outwards being supplied by reacted material;Electricity cabinet is connected with agitating device, additive dropping system, raw materials system and LOAD CELLS simultaneously.This utility model is reasonable in design, simple operation, significantly facilitates on-the-spot processing, improves production efficiency.

Background technology
At present, factory in carrying out polycarboxylic acids building-up process, be all required equipment is arranged on fixing place or In Factory Building (8 meters of high workshops of the most platform-type needs, ground pit type needs 6 meters of high workshops), it is relatively decentralized that each equipment installs ratio, operates pole Inconvenience, and be all the material carrying out synthetic reaction will to be needed to weigh the most in advance in synthetic reaction process, then By manually or mechanically load weighted material being joined in reactor, not only waste time and energy, and during adding materials Because of each material, to be produced different and additive the rate of addition of loss sometimes fast and sometimes slow, thus easily makes synthetic reaction insufficient, no Stable.Furthermore, present building site major part poor transport, buy finished product compound from fixing producer and not only increase the cost of transportation (only only having 40% content, remaining water of 60%, the packing material produced when also having round transport, loading-unloading vehicle is lost, covers not The finished product leakage that jail, pail pack crack are caused), and it is also easy to the supply of material phenomenon such as not in time occurs, for work when vile weather Cheng Jinzhan brings great inconvenience.Therefore, design one can carry out polycarboxylic acids synthesis, to site requirements not at building-site Height, and material added to reaction can be precisely weighed, the container-type polycarboxylic acids synthetic reaction equipment that precisely drips becomes as institute State technical field technical staff's urgent problem.
Utility model content
The technical problems to be solved in the utility model is: provide one can carry out synthetic reaction at building-site, to field The integrated form polycarboxylic acids synthesis that ground is less demanding, easily operated and material added to reaction can be precisely weighed, precisely drip sets Standby.

Detailed description of the invention
The utility model is described in further detail with embodiment in explanation below in conjunction with the accompanying drawings, and mode of the present utility model includes But it is not limited only to following example.
As shown in figures 1-4, this utility model is mainly used in the synthesis of polycarboxylic acids, and it includes open sided 1, and is all provided with Put the reactor 2 in this container, agitating device 16, additive dropping system, raw materials system, LOAD CELLS 5 and Electricity cabinet 9.
Described container 1 surrounding is equipped with lifting eye 20 and forklift hole 21, has been carried out by whole container 1 for convenient Hang or be transported on fork truck transport;Meanwhile, this container 1 further respectively has water reducer to import and export 23, protect agent turnover of collapsing Mouthfuls 24, water source import 25, acrylic acid import 26 etc. some facilitate material and water to add to the material mouth in reactor.
Described additive dropping system is for adding additive to reactor 2 in the way of dropping.In the present embodiment, Additive dropping system is provided with two, and each additive dropping system all includes the holding vessel 3 that stores additive, simultaneously with instead The top answering still 2 connects, for the dropping pump 4 that additive is pumped in reactor, and the circulation connecting tube of holding vessel 3 Road, for circulating pump 8 that additive homogenizing is recycled in holding vessel.
Described raw materials system is used for adding raw materials into and mixes with additive to reactor 2, and it includes storing former The feed pot 7 of material, and be connected with reactor 2 side and feed pot 7, for the pipeline that raw material is pumped in reactor simultaneously Pump 6.
Described agitating device 16 then for being stirred by the material of mixing, makes raw material react to each other with additive.This reality Executing in example, this agitating device 16 preferably employs horizontal mixer, and (and reductor in blender selects helical gear Hardened gear face spiral shell Rotation cone reductor).And described reactor 2 is connected with the discharging opening 14 being arranged on container 1 by pipeline, for reacting After material outwards supply.
Described LOAD CELLS 5 is arranged on bottom reactor 2, for weighing the material in reactor in real time.Described electricity Cabinet 9 is connected with the said equipment simultaneously, is used for providing working power.
It is additionally provided with workbox 19 in described container 1, is used for depositing various service kit, conveniently at any time each equipment is entered Row maintenance, meanwhile, it also can be provided with plug-type scoring table, conveniently various dosages and operational circumstances be carried out record.
It is additionally provided with in described reactor 2 and adds heat pipe 18, when use adds heat pipe, the temperature in reactor can be realized and raise, from And meet needs higher temperature environment and just can carry out the raw material of synthetic reaction.
It addition, described reactor 2 side is provided with observation port 17, facilitate the material reaction situation in observing response still.Simultaneously Described container 1 top is additionally provided with in further respectively having steam vent 11, manhole 10 and window 13, and steam vent 11 and changes Gas fan 12.
Below a brief description does with regard to utility model works flow process:
First, by pipeline pump 6, the raw material in feed pot 7 is added to reactor 2, then want according to formula proportion Ask, while adding raw material or afterwards by dripping pump 4 by the additive in holding vessel 3 to add to instead by the way of dripping In answering still 2.
Start agitating device 16 material is stirred simultaneously, to realize the synthetic reaction of material, make the reaction of material more Add the most completely;If synthetic reaction needs higher temperature environment, then when carrying out synthetic reaction by controlling in reactor 2 The heat pipe 18 that adds reaction mass is heated.After reaction terminates, by the discharging opening being connected with reactor 2, product is outside Output.Meanwhile, during above-mentioned charging, weighed in real time by LOAD CELLS 5, in order in strict accordance with formula proportion control Each material and the amount of additive.
The power line of this utility model all devices is all externally connected, in making container by electricity cabinet 9 and power line storehouse 15 The each circuit in portion is in good order.Additionally, be provided with unified dog-house 22 or concealed dog-house, all fortune at container front side The material sending reaction to be synthesized all can enter in container by dog-house, makes each pipeline of internal container in good order, as This is available space in can being greatly saved container.Reactor upper side is provided with several observation ports, can be with observing response The synthetic reaction situation of material in still, the wall thickness of reactor is arranged to 20 millimeters, it is ensured that the solid safety of reactor, adds in reactor The power of heat pipe is 45KW, it is ensured that synthetic reaction can be carried out at sufficiently high temperature, is provided with some at container top Manhole, can carry out safety inspection by each manhole to corresponding equipment, arranges and change in the steam vent on container top Gas is fanned, it is ensured that air flowing in container, and this external container is additionally provided with door and window, and in facilitating container, daylighting is with each Equipment carries out overhauling and the work such as cleaning.This utility model design is ingenious rationally, possesses higher using value, possesses substance Feature and progress.
